Pembina Pipeline Corp (PPL) — Long-term Investment Intensity
Pembina Pipeline Corp (PPL) has a Long-term Investment Intensity of 12.2% as of December 2025. Long-term investments of CA$4.34 Billion represent 12.2% of total assets of CA$35.55 Billion. A higher ratio indicates a company with significant capital committed to long-duration strategic positions. Annual Long-term Investment Intensity for Pembina Pipeline Corp (2013–2025)
The table below presents the year-by-year Long-term Investment Intensity for Pembina Pipeline Corp from 2013 to 2025, covering 13 annual filings. Each row shows total assets, long-term investments, the intensity percentage, and the change in percentage points compared to the prior year. | Year | LT Investment Intensity | LT Investments (CAD) | Total Assets | Change (pp)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| 12.2% | CA$4.34 Billion | CA$35.55 Billion | ▲ +0.4 pp |
| 2024 | 11.9% | CA$4.27 Billion | CA$35.97 Billion | ▼ -9.6 pp |
| 2023 | 21.4% | CA$6.99 Billion | CA$32.62 Billion | ▼ -2.0 pp |
| 2022 | 23.4% | CA$7.37 Billion | CA$31.48 Billion | ▲ +8.7 pp |
| 2021 | 14.7% | CA$4.62 Billion | CA$31.46 Billion | ▲ +0.8 pp |
| 2020 | 13.9% | CA$4.38 Billion | CA$31.42 Billion | ▼ -4.0 pp |
| 2019 | 18.0% | CA$5.95 Billion | CA$33.15 Billion | ▼ -5.9 pp |
| 2018 | 23.9% | CA$6.37 Billion | CA$26.66 Billion | ▼ -0.5 pp |
| 2017 | 24.4% | CA$6.23 Billion | CA$25.57 Billion | ▲ +23.5 pp |
| 2016 | 0.9% | CA$134.00 Million | CA$15.02 Billion | ▼ -0.2 pp |
| 2015 | 1.1% | CA$145.00 Million | CA$12.94 Billion | ▼ -0.2 pp |
| 2014 | 1.4% | CA$153.00 Million | CA$11.26 Billion | ▼ -0.4 pp |
| 2013 | 1.8% | CA$165.00 Million | CA$9.14 Billion | — |
